How to Use Journal Prompts Effectively
Journal prompts are powerful tools for personal development, encouraging reflection and fostering growth. However, to unlock their full potential, it’s essential to use them effectively. Here are some practical strategies to get the most out of your journaling experience.
1. Set Aside Regular Time
Consistency is key when it comes to journaling. Consider establishing a routine by setting aside time each day or week dedicated to your journal. This commitment helps make journaling a habit, and the more you practice, the deeper your reflections will be.
2. Create a Comfortable Environment
Your journaling space should be inviting and free from distractions. Find a quiet spot you can personalize with items that inspire you, such as quotes, candles, or plants. The right atmosphere can significantly enhance your creativity and focus while writing.
3. Reflect Before Writing
Before diving into your journal prompt, take a moment to collect your thoughts. Breathe deeply, and reflect on how you’re feeling at that moment. This practice can help you connect more authentically with the prompt and provide clearer insights.
4. Be Honest and Open
Journaling is a personal process, so it’s vital to be honest with yourself. Write without fear of judgment, expressing your true thoughts and feelings. This openness can lead to breakthroughs in your self-awareness and emotional understanding.
5. Revisit Prompts Periodically
Don’t hesitate to revisit journal prompts you’ve tackled previously. As you grow and evolve, your responses may change, revealing new layers of understanding. Keeping a log of past entries can help track your progress over time.

Explore Your Values
Understanding your core values can offer clarity in your decision-making. Consider the following prompts:
- What values do I hold most dear, and why?
- How do my values influence my daily choices?
- In what areas of my life am I living in alignment with my values?
Assess Your Growth
Recognizing your personal growth can be a motivating factor in your journey. Reflect on these questions:
- What achievements am I proud of from the past year?
- What challenges have I faced, and how have I overcome them?
- In what areas have I seen the most growth?
Emotional Awareness
Being in tune with your emotions is critical for mental well-being. Use these prompts to explore your feelings:
- What emotions have I experienced most frequently recently?
- What events or thoughts trigger these emotions?
- How can I better manage my emotional responses?
Creating a Sustainable Future
Your aspirations can shape the direction of your life. Consider how to envision your future with these prompts:
- What are my long-term goals, and what steps can I take to achieve them?
- What habits do I need to build for a sustainable future?
- How can I incorporate self-care into my daily routine?

Journal Prompts Focused on Emotional Well-Being
Emotional well-being is vital for overall mental health, enabling individuals to navigate life’s challenges more effectively. Engaging in journaling prompts designed to enhance emotional awareness can lead to profound insights and healing. Below are select journaling prompts to foster your emotional growth.
| Prompt | Purpose |
|---|---|
| What emotions did I experience today? Describe their impact. | Boosts self-awareness by identifying emotions. |
| Reflect on a recent conflict. What feelings arose, and how did I respond? | Encourages understanding personal reactions. |
| What are three things I’m grateful for today? | Promotes a positive mindset and emotional resilience. |
Incorporating daily reflections on your emotions can lead to better emotional regulation and understanding. Here are additional prompts tailored for deeper introspection:
- What fear is currently holding me back, and how can I face it?
- In what ways do I practice self-compassion? How can I improve?
- Describe a moment where I felt truly happy. What contributed to that feeling?
